The difference between dry cappuccino and wet cappuccino
Cappuccino (Cappuccino)
Cappuccino (Cappuccino)-at the beginning of the 20th century, the Italian Agatha invented the steam pressure coffee machine, but also developed the cappuccino coffee. Cappuccino is filled with steamed milk on strong coffee. At this time, the color of coffee is like a cappuccino monk covering a dark brown coat with a headscarf, hence the name.
Cappuccino is a kind of frothy coffee. It has an irresistible unique charm. At first it smells good, when you drink it, you can feel the sweetness and softness of a large number of milk bubbles, the second taste can really taste the original bitterness and richness of coffee beans, and finally when the taste stays in your mouth, you will feel more mellow and meaningful.
Cappuccino can be drunk dry or wet.
Dry cappuccino (Dry Cappuccino) refers to the conditioning method with more milk bubbles and less milk. it tastes stronger than milk and is suitable for people with heavy taste.
Wet cappuccino (Wet Cappuccino) refers to the practice of fewer milk bubbles and more milk, with the smell of milk overshadowed by the thick smell of coffee, which is suitable for those with light taste.
The flavor of the wet cappuccino is similar to that of the popular latte. Generally speaking, the taste of cappuccino is heavier than latte. If you have a heavy taste, you might as well order cappuccino or dry cappuccino. If you are not used to the heavy smell of coffee, you can order latte or wet cappuccino.
